Understanding Oral Implants
An oral implant is a little titanium post that functions as a replacement for the root of a missing out on tooth. As soon as placed into the jawbone, it functions as the anchor for a crown, bridge, and even complete dentures. With time, the implant merges with your bone in a procedure called osseointegration, producing a stable and durable structure.
This method not just restores your smile however also helps maintain jawbone structure-- something standard dentures can refrain from doing. As an outcome, lots of dental professionals in Jacksonville consider implants the gold standard for tooth replacement.
Who Makes an Excellent Prospect?
Not everyone is immediately qualified for oral implants. Dentists in Jacksonville stress the value of assessing a number of aspects before continuing. Your total health, oral hygiene, and bone density are key factors to consider.
Generally, candidates must remain in health, free of gum illness, and have adequate jawbone to support the implant. Cigarette smokers, individuals with unrestrained diabetes, or those with specific autoimmune conditions may require extra evaluation or alternative services. Even if you've been informed in the past that you're not a prospect, improvements in oral innovation might now offer alternatives for you.
What Are the Advantages of Oral Implants?
Among the most typical questions dental professionals receive from Jacksonville patients is, "Why should I pick implants over other options?" The answer depends on the variety of advantages implants use-- both cosmetic and functional. Here's a better look at what makes implants a leading choice:
Natural Appearance and Feel
Dental implants are designed to look, feel, and function like natural teeth. The crown is customized to match the color and shape of your existing teeth, making the implant virtually undetectable.
Long-Term Solution
While dentures and bridges might need to be changed or changed every couple of years, implants can last a life time with correct care. This long-lasting durability frequently makes them a more cost-efficient option over time.
Bone Health Preservation
When a tooth is lost, the jawbone in that area starts to degrade due to absence of stimulation. Implants imitate the natural root, helping preserve bone mass and facial structure.
Enhanced Self-confidence and Convenience
Due to the fact that they're protected directly in the jawbone, implants don't slip or shift like dentures. This stability implies you can consume, speak, and smile confidently without fretting about discomfort or humiliation.
What to Expect During the Process.
The journey to getting a dental implant in Jacksonville typically starts with an assessment. Your dental professional will take a detailed medical and dental history, followed by digital imaging like X-rays or 3D scans to evaluate your bone density and gum health.
The procedure itself is typically performed in phases. The implant is surgically positioned in the jawbone. After a few months of healing and combination, an abutment is connected to the post. The crown is positioned, finishing the restoration.
While the process might take several months, many clients find the results well worth the wait. Throughout the journey, Jacksonville dental professionals guarantee that you're comfortable and fully notified at each action.

Alternatives to Oral Implants
While implants are a great choice for lots of people, they aren't the only solution. Jacksonville dental experts often go over options with patients based on their requirements, budget, and health history. These may consist of detachable dentures, repaired bridges, or implant-supported dentures for those who might not get approved for single implants but still want included stability.
For some clients, a bone graft might be recommended before implant positioning if there isn't sufficient existing jawbone. This can increase your eligibility and enhance the possibilities of long-term success.
